Duties and Responsibilities:

  • Operate heavy equipment safely and effectively to minimize the risk of injury, property damage or loss of life.
  • Perform daily safety and maintenance checks.
  • Clean heavy equipment as scheduled and/or required.
  • Ensure heavy equipment is safely and securely stored
  • Advise the Mechanics of any requirements for maintenance or repairs
  • Participate in routine maintenance
  • Perform other related duties as assigned.

Working Conditions:

  • Work is performed outside in all weather conditions, including extreme heat and cold

Skills and Knowledge Required:

  • 5+ years experience with water and sewer installations
  • 5 + years experience in the operation of heavy equipment in a hightraffic environment and proximity to the workforce
  • Knowledge reading locate sheets for underground and/or overhead utilities
  • Knowledge of and ability to operate a variety of pieces of heavy equipment in a safe manner
  • Knowledge of road construction and maintenance techniques
  • Ability to read and write to complete and maintain daily operating and safety records
  • Knowledge of safety rules, instructions and policies.
  • Knowledge of workplace safety and safe lifting and handling procedures
  • Strong verbal and listening communication skills
  • Time management skills
  • Must demonstrate the following personal attributes: honesty and trustworthiness, respect, flexible, and sound work ethics.
